Alfreton sixth form schools offer university preparation pathways across a small town setting, with 100% of providers rated Good or Outstanding, well above the England average of 90%. Swanwick Hall School and David Nieper Academy are the main sixth form options, achieving 13% of students gaining A*/A grades at A-Level, compared to 24% nationally. While A-Level results are below the national average, both schools provide accessible post-16 education for students across Alfreton and surrounding areas. With 3 sixth form providers serving the town, students benefit from smaller cohorts and strong pastoral support.
